Taille de la blockchain Ethereum : Un aperçu détaillé

La blockchain Ethereum, l'une des plateformes les plus populaires pour les contrats intelligents et les applications décentralisées, a connu une croissance explosive depuis son lancement en 2015. En 2024, la taille de la blockchain Ethereum est devenue un point de préoccupation majeur pour les développeurs, les mineurs et les utilisateurs. Dans cet article, nous allons examiner en profondeur l'évolution de la taille de la blockchain Ethereum, les facteurs influents, et les implications pour l'écosystème Ethereum. Nous aborderons également des solutions potentielles pour gérer cette croissance exponentielle.

Au début de 2024, la taille totale de la blockchain Ethereum avoisine les 1 To (téraoctet). Cette taille est le résultat de plusieurs années de transactions, de contrats intelligents, et de mises à jour du protocole. La croissance rapide de la taille de la blockchain est liée à l'augmentation du nombre d'utilisateurs, à la prolifération des applications décentralisées (dApps), et à l'accumulation des données des contrats intelligents.

Les facteurs influençant la taille de la blockchain

  1. Augmentation des Transactions : Chaque transaction ajoutée à la blockchain Ethereum augmente la taille globale de la chaîne. Avec l'augmentation du nombre d'utilisateurs et de transactions, la blockchain Ethereum s'est agrandie de manière significative. Les utilisateurs de la plateforme Ethereum effectuent des milliers de transactions chaque jour, contribuant ainsi à l'expansion continue de la chaîne.

  2. Contrats Intelligents et dApps : Les contrats intelligents jouent un rôle crucial dans la blockchain Ethereum. Chaque contrat intelligent est stocké sur la blockchain, et plus il y a de contrats déployés, plus la taille de la blockchain augmente. Les applications décentralisées qui utilisent ces contrats intelligents ajoutent également à cette croissance.

  3. Mises à Jour du Protocole : Les mises à jour régulières du protocole Ethereum, telles que les forks et les mises à jour réseau, ajoutent des nouvelles fonctionnalités et améliorations. Ces mises à jour peuvent inclure des améliorations de la compatibilité et de la performance, mais elles augmentent également la taille des blocs et des données stockées.

Implications pour les Utilisateurs et les Développeurs

La taille croissante de la blockchain Ethereum a plusieurs implications pour les utilisateurs et les développeurs :

  • Augmentation des Coûts de Stockage : Les nœuds Ethereum doivent stocker l'intégralité de la blockchain pour fonctionner correctement. Une taille de blockchain plus grande signifie des coûts de stockage plus élevés pour les nœuds. Les mineurs et les opérateurs de nœuds doivent investir dans du matériel plus performant pour gérer cette augmentation des données.

  • Temps de Synchronisation Accru : Plus la blockchain est grande, plus il faut de temps pour qu'un nouveau nœud se synchronise avec le réseau. Cela peut ralentir le processus pour les nouveaux participants qui souhaitent rejoindre le réseau Ethereum.

  • Problèmes de Scalabilité : Une blockchain plus volumineuse peut entraîner des problèmes de scalabilité. Les transactions peuvent devenir plus lentes et plus coûteuses à mesure que le réseau se surcharge. Cela peut affecter l'expérience utilisateur et la performance des dApps.

Solutions et Perspectives d'Avenir

Pour faire face à la croissance de la taille de la blockchain Ethereum, plusieurs solutions sont en cours d'exploration et de mise en œuvre :

  1. Solutions de Scalabilité : Ethereum travaille sur des solutions de scalabilité, telles que les chaînes latérales (sidechains), les rollups, et le sharding. Ces technologies visent à améliorer la capacité de traitement des transactions et à réduire la charge sur la blockchain principale.

  2. Optimisation des Transactions : Les développeurs travaillent sur des techniques pour optimiser les transactions et les contrats intelligents afin de réduire leur taille et leur complexité. Cela peut inclure des améliorations dans la manière dont les données sont stockées et traitées.

  3. Mise à Jour de Protocoles : Les futures mises à jour du protocole Ethereum, comme Ethereum 2.0, sont conçues pour aborder les problèmes de scalabilité et de performance. Ethereum 2.0 introduit des changements majeurs, notamment le passage de la preuve de travail (PoW) à la preuve d'enjeu (PoS), ce qui pourrait aider à réduire la taille des blocs et améliorer l'efficacité globale du réseau.

Conclusion

La taille de la blockchain Ethereum est un aspect crucial de son évolution et de son avenir. Alors que la blockchain continue de croître, il est essentiel pour les utilisateurs et les développeurs de comprendre les implications et les solutions potentielles. Les innovations en cours visent à répondre à ces défis et à garantir que la blockchain Ethereum reste une plateforme viable et efficace pour les années à venir.

En comprenant les facteurs influents et en explorant les solutions possibles, nous pouvons mieux apprécier la complexité de la blockchain Ethereum et anticiper les développements futurs qui façonneront son avenir.

Commentaires populaires
    Pas de commentaires pour le moment
Commentaire

0